Output d1983ef109df3ebb489b40f3c51a96146d5ae82a19268b70f63e605d059826c9:1

value
26424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b884bc03f00abd7b82e33453a2c50f8d3b16ae8 OP_EQUAL
address
3FsPwHMWAqyTDMubVX1emeQWcDDFwUmrVr
transaction
d1983ef109df3ebb489b40f3c51a96146d5ae82a19268b70f63e605d059826c9
spent
true